Barn Assistant
Temporary, Part Time up to 25 hours per week
Easterseals is currently seeking a part time Barn Assistant responsible for feeding and caring for various animals, assisting with barn programs/activities, and assisting students with significant disabilities to fully participate at their individual levels in barn and animal care programs.
General Job Responsibilities
- Assist in the educational and social development of students by leading a variety of individual and group barn activities according to student’s functional level under the direction of the Barn Manager.
- Follow the guidelines established for the care, exercising, grooming, and maintenance of the horses, goats, pigs, rabbits, and other animals
- Clean stalls/crates/cages, add shavings, clean water and feed buckets, sweep aisle, and dump muck buckets.
- Clean and maintain tack. Tack and untack horses.
- Monitor volunteers and students within the barn environments
- Supports students with emotional or behavior concerns and assists them in developing appropriate social skills while participating in barn activities.
- Confers with Riding Instructors on a regular basis for the purpose of assisting in evaluating students’ progress
Qualifications
- Horse handling experience required including, but not limited to, tacking/untacking, leading, and safely working around horses.
- Must be able to lift up to 50 pounds.
- Must be comfortable in barn setting, supporting horseback riding & small animal activities.
- Experience with children and young adults with various levels of behavioral, physical and learning disabilities preferred.
- Knowledge of the basic principles and techniques of therapeutic equine recreation: the types of equipment used, safety practices and procedures, a variety of individual and group barn activities, care/grooming/maintenance of a variety of animals.
